Demi Lovato overdoses
Joe Jonas is reaching out to Demi Lovato hours after news of the pop star's apparent overdose and subsequent hospitalization broke. Joe took to Twitter with a message for his close friend and ex-girlfriend.
"Like all of you I am thinking of @DDLovato right now," Jonas wrote. "She needs our prayers and support. We all know how strong you are Demi. #prayfordemi"
NBC News reports that Demi Lovato is in stable condition following her apparent overdose.
According to sources, the singer was taken by ambulance to Cedars Sinai Medical Center inLos Angeles on Tuesday, where she was administered "Naloxone," an overdose reversal drug otherwise referred to as Narcan.
The 25-year-old is "stable and alert and breathing," according to NBCNews.
Demi Lovato reportedly refused to disclose which drug caused her to overdose when paramedics responded to a 911 call at her home.
